AVAX price could get a fresh catalyst as the Korean won moves onchain through KRW1, a won-backed stablecoin issued by BDACS on Avalanche. The partnership with Rain will make KRW1 usable through Visa cards at more than 175 million merchants across 200+ countries.

KRW1 Brings Korean Won To Global Payments

KRW1 is fully backed by Korean won, with BDACS issuing and holding custody of the stablecoin. The reserves maintain a 100% deposited Korean won backing and undergo regular independent reserve attestations.

Rain handles Visa card issuance, program management, and onchain settlement infrastructure. Users can make card purchases without pre-funding, manual fiat off-ramps, or converting KRW1 into another stablecoin. That gives the won a direct route into global payments.

AVAX Price Could Benefit From Stablecoin Growth

The bigger question is what this means for AVAX price. Stablecoins can bring new users into the crypto economy, whether they’re investing, making payments, or trading perpetuals.

If KRW1 adoption expands through Visa’s global network, additional stablecoin activity could enter the broader crypto market through Avalanche. That’s the potential connection traders will be watching.

The partnership also targets real-world use cases including overseas travel, student expenses, creator payouts, and corporate travel programs.
